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37 72 233529995
254127 90318952 2124665348
254127 90318952 2124665348
690589 774 373 2564274
All about undefined
Interested in learning more?
254127 90318952 2124665348
690589 774 373 2564274
See more
7075089 17944789
066798158 19236 4074510 03 99
See more
76368 07301
9052554 376204 9937342
See more